What does a normal day look like?

Since we’re a small business, the Content Marketing Manager will wear many different hats and regularly exercise a wide range of skills. It all revolves around content—creating, editing, and publishing everything from emails and articles to videos, podcasts, and social media snippets. At the same time, on any given day you’ll handle a variety of marketing-related tasks—from project management to website administration, interacting with contractors, analyzing SEO trends, designing promotional materials, or moderating comments on Instagram.

As a growing company, the brand and marketing at Accountable2You are well established but still have plenty of room to develop. The Content Marketing Manager will drive forward the direction that has been set in the Content Marketing department, helping to clarify and establish our brand, marketing strategies, and departmental procedures.

You will be responsible to manage direct reports, as well as relationships with contractors, vendors, affiliates, and advertisers. You will interact daily with team members from other departments, working closely with leadership and our Educational Content team.

Responsibilities

Develop and implement content marketing strategies that promote our brand and drive qualified traffic to our website and apps.

Write, review, and edit marketing copy for blog posts, landing pages, email campaigns, social media posts, news releases, etc.

Oversee production and editing of audio/video content such as podcasts, video ads, webinars, and other media.

Oversee the creation of design assets for digital and physical media including website graphics, social media images, infographics, brochures, banners, signage, etc.

Manage the production process for each piece of content, from initial concept to final proofing and publication, to ensure timely completion, excellent quality, and brand consistency.

Manage a growing content marketing team of employees and contractors.

Monitor and optimize the results of content marketing efforts using data analytics tools to track engagement, traffic, SEO, ASO, paid ads, etc.

Represent the company at conferences and events, promoting our service to potential customers and networking with other businesses to build strategic relationships.

Develop and maintain relationships with advertisers, affiliates, influencers, and sponsorships within our target market.

Conduct ongoing market research and competitor analysis.

Manage marketing budget and vendor relationships.

Perform other duties as needed and as directed.

Requirements

Excellent writing, editing, and proofreading skills with attention to detail

Very strong verbal communication abilities (public speaking experience preferred)

A minimum of five recent years in content marketing in a digital environment (writing and reviewing articles, blogs, emails, ads, etc.)

A minimum of three years of experience managing a team, recruiting, and hiring

Deep understanding of content marketing strategy and SEO

Strong proficiency with SEO analysis tools like Google Analytics and Moz Pro

Strong proficiency with business tools like Google Docs, Sheets, Confluence, Zoom, Gmail, Visio, Lucidchart, and other similar software

Experience using project/task management tools like Jira, Trello, Wrike, Basecamp, or Asana

Solid grasp of branding and design best practices

Proficiency with Adobe Suite including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ign, and Premiere (or similar tools)
